Output 8f43b50b365a8b03af4d3d7a36c8c221f8068d7e0b29bdf97dae8cf7a7b8ed09:2

value
641825
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d5fa0122249358fa0e2183753ddf470dacb9659061df3f54e35d7d39485ef84
address
tb1pm406qy3zfy6clg8zrqm48h05wrdvh9jeqcwl8a2wxhta89y9a7zqqpnnes
transaction
8f43b50b365a8b03af4d3d7a36c8c221f8068d7e0b29bdf97dae8cf7a7b8ed09
confirmations
51845
spent
true